Journey Home Hospice, a program of the Saint Elizabeth Foundation, provides 24/7 residential hospice palliative care for patients experiencing homelessness and structural vulnerability at end-of-life. With thirteen beds in downtown Toronto, we are helping to answer the question: if most Canadians want to die at home, where do you go to die when you don't have a home?
